Abstract

Cardiff and Vale University Health Board intends to award a contract for the provision of outsourced inherited cancer genetic testing services to a single supplier.This service is critical to supporting the All Wales Medical Genomics Service (AWMGS), ensuring continued access to timely and accurate diagnostic testing across Wales. Ongoing capacity constraints within in-house laboratory services, combined with sustained clinical demand, require the continuation of outsourced provision to maintain turnaround times and support patient care pathways.The selected supplier is already embedded within the service and has demonstrated the capability and capacity to deliver the required testing to the necessary quality standards. Maintaining this arrangement ensures continuity of service and avoids disruption to established clinical pathways.Introducing an alternative supplier at this stage would present significant operational and clinical risks, including delays to patient diagnosis, disruption to workflows, and additional onboarding and validation requirements.Awarding to a sole supplier is therefore considered necessary to ensure continuity of critical services, protect patient safety, and support ongoing service delivery.
